| dc.description | The mixing between q-qbar meson and qqbar-qqbar tetra-quark states is examined within an effective QCD Coulomb gauge Hamiltonian model. Mixing matrix elements of the Hamiltonian are computed and then diagonalized yielding an improved prediction for the low-lying J^{PC} = 0^{+/- +}, 1^{--} isoscalar spectra. Mixing effects were found significant for the scalar hadrons but not for the 1^{--} states, which is consistent with the ideal mixing of vector mesons. A perturbative assessment of the exact QCD kernel is also reported. | |
